#6711dc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#6711dc is composed of 40.4% red, 6.7% green and 86.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 53.2% cyan, 92.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 13.7% black. It has a hue angle of 265.4 degrees, a saturation of 85.7% and a lightness of 46.5%. #6711dc color hex could be obtained by blending #ce22ff with #0000b9. Closest websafe color is: #6600cc.

Shades and Tints of #6711dc

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010001 is the darkest color, while #f5eef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#6711dc

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#767578 is the less saturated color, while #6608e5 is the most saturated one.
